New rewards programme for AIB cardholders

Visa have this week announced the launch of "AIB Everyday Rewards" which will offer AIB cardholders cashback from some of Ireland’s favourite shopping brands.  
 
The initiative is powered by Visa’s Card Linked Offers which uses transactional data to serve customers attractive, relevant and simple cashback offers. In order to join the programme, AIB customers need to register their AIB Visa debit or credit cards on the AIB Everyday Rewards portal. Customers can register up to five AIB cards, giving them flexibility and choice to match their spending habits when redeeming offers. 
 
Customers don’t have to worry about printing vouchers or entering codes to take advantage of the offers. Once they have made a purchase through the programme with their registered Visa card, they will automatically receive cashback into their Visa account, typically within five working days. New offers will be made available to customers every week from a wide range of retailers. 
 
Some of the launch partners include Lidl, Topaz, Boots, H&M, Easons, Butlers Chocolate Café, Elverys Sports, Parking Tag, Apache Pizza and Enterprise Rent a Car.
 
The benefit for retailers is that unlike other digital advertising channels, Visa provides them the ability to link a very specific offer to a specific consumer and the retailer only pays when a sale is made.       
 
Commenting on the initiative, AIB Group Propositions & Brands Director, Brian Keating said, "Our partnership with Visa for ‘AIB Everyday Rewards’ allows our customers a really simple and straightforward way to enjoy cashback rewards when they use their AIB Visa debit or credit card with a range of leading retailers in Ireland. We are really excited about this innovative programme and the benefits it will provide our customers."
